Your Day-to-Day Impact
You will:
Deliver inspiring teaching across a range of programmes
Carry out learner interviews and initial assessments to set students up for success
Monitor progress and provide constructive, developmental feedback
Design and improve schemes of work, lesson plans, and learning resources
Lead internal verification and liaise with external quality bodies
Maintain high workshop safety standards and model professional behaviours
Support learners pastorally as a personal tutor
Represent the curriculum at open evenings and employer engagement events
Contribute to quality improvement and curriculum development
